What is this place?

Jain Temple – This is a revered Jain temple, dedicated to Lord Mahaveer, the 24th Tirthankara of Jainism. I find it to be a significant spiritual site for the local Jain community and visitors seeking a place of worship and contemplation in the Village of Damodara.

Visitor etiquette

Respectful Conduct – To ensure a respectful visit, I recommend dressing modestly, covering your shoulders and knees. It is customary to remove your shoes before entering the main temple area. Maintaining a calm demeanor and observing silence or speaking softly is also appreciated, especially during prayer times.
